Description
Easy, crispy hash brown breakfast bowls loaded with eggs, cheese, and savory toppings for a filling morning meal.
Ingredients
- 3 cups frozen hash browns
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 4 large eggs
- ½ cup shredded cheddar cheese
- ½ cup cooked breakfast sausage or bacon (optional)
- ¼ cup diced onion
- ¼ cup diced bell pepper
- Salt to taste
- Black pepper to taste
Instructions
1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
2. Add frozen hash browns and cook until golden and crispy, stirring occasionally.
3. Add diced onion and bell pepper, cooking until softened.
4. Push hash browns to one side and crack eggs into the skillet.
5. Gently scramble eggs and combine with hash browns and vegetables.
6. Stir in cooked sausage or bacon if using.
7.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the mixture and allow it to melt.
8.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
9. Serve warm in bowls.
Notes
Use medium heat for crispy hash browns
Do not overcrowd the pan
Add eggs after vegetables soften
Season lightly and adjust at the end
Serve immediately for best texture
